[What the role is] imPAct@Hong Lim Green (iHLG) is an innovative incubation space dedicated to empowering and enabling working professionals to create change and make a difference in the community through a suite of curated programmes and volunteering opportunities. The Manager will support the day-to-day operations of iHLG, including planning and marketing programmes and events to connect working professionals to cause-based volunteering, and building relationships with partners, stakeholders, and volunteers to grow collaborative initiatives. The ideal candidate should have a keen interest in community development and is familiar with PME engagement, including trends in sports and fitness, wellness, and thematic programmes. As this is a frontline role, candidates must be willing to work on weeknights and weekends in accordance with the assigned roster. Outreach and Programmes Development Spearhead the design, implementation, and evaluation of innovative programmes, incorporating key performance indicators to measure success and promote iHLG awareness. Coordinate with vendors, trainers, and partners, establishing clear performance metrics to ensure programme delivery excellence. Manage partner and volunteer relationships using relationship management tools to track engagement levels and network growth. Manage, monitor and analyse all feedback types to maintain high-quality service standards and ensure quality and timely responses to drive a culture of service excellence. Partnership and Volunteer Engagement Strategically develop and nurture win-win collaborations with community partners, corporate entities, and cause-based groups, using data-driven insights to identify and evaluate partnership opportunities and outcomes. Strengthen existing partnerships through evidence-based programme co-creation, implementing metrics to track engagement levels and impact on corporate and professional outreach. Oversee the volunteer management system, utilising analytics to optimise recruitment strategies, monitor retention rates, and develop evidence-based volunteer development programmes. Operations and Compliance Management Ensure all programmes and activities align with iHLG policies and procedures through systematic compliance monitoring. Oversee iHLG's administrative functions, utilising performance metrics to measure and enhance operational efficiency. Develop and optimise management systems through data-driven approaches to maximise cost-effectiveness. Prepare and analyse management reports to track operational KPIs and recommend improvements. Implement systematic inspection for overall building and facility maintenance. Others Represent iHLG in cross-PA initiatives, providing evidence-based insights and administrative support. Execute additional duties as assigned by Senior Officers.
